Site Surveys

Our installation work starts before the engineers come to the site. When we receive a request to quote MGPS work, we will visit the site to ascertain what is needed and if any existing drawings are accurate, as well as compliance to current standards (HTM02-01). On-site surveys are essential where new pipe work is required, and our engineers will take measurements to include existing and proposed additional gas flow usage so that the correct pipe sizes are used in the job. Isometric drawings and plan drawings are used to extrapolate all possible components of the installation for accurate material planning and pricing. In addition, we take into account any proposed future expansion, in order to save client costs going forward and to future proof the MGPS.

Testing and Commissioning

All medical gas pipeline systems installations are tested by BeaconMedaes prior to requesting the Hospital Pharmacist or other appointed Quality Control authority to undergo a final check and purity test to HTM 02-01 standard. Our procedures for this follow strict guidelines to ensure that the system is Patient ready. The hospital AP will then take responsibility for the management of the system.
